Cuban/Hispanic Traditions for baby Shower

Hi Girls!  I have a question regarding the baby shower. Are there any Cuban/Hispanic traditions or items needed or done at a baby shower?

 For example I know that for a Baptism there are Recordatorios and such. Is there anything like that for a baby shower? Any type of traditions.

    As for cuban baby showers, I've noticed a trend in the usual items but not that it's precisely a cuban shower tradition. Usually you will find mimosas, bocaditos, pastelitos, almond candy favors, play the baby dress up and feeding game, some guys enjoy roasting a pig in the caja china and so forth. HTH's
